简介
本文档介绍AP启动过程、AP升级路径和AP映像下载方法的详细过程。
先决条件
要求
Cisco 建议您了解以下主题:
使用的组件
- Catalyst 9800-CL、Cisco IOS® XE 17.15.3
- Catalyst 9162接入点
- 思科Aironet 3802无线接入点
本文档中的信息都是基于特定实验室环境中的设备编写的。本文档中使用的所有设备最初均采用原始(默认)配置。如果您的网络处于活动状态,请确保您了解所有命令的潜在影响。
AP引导过程
U引导
U-Boot启动顺序
Cisco AP在U-BOOT模式下开始引导过程,该模式发生在主COS外壳之前。要进入U-BOOT模式,请查看以下步骤。
- 将控制台电缆连接到AP控制台端口。
- 在PC上打开终端仿真程序,并将会话设置为正确的串行COM端口。验证要在设备上使用的COM端口。
- 将终端仿真器软件设置为使用115200 bps波特率。
注意:如果AP没有输出,请将波特率设置为9600。
4.连接接入点电源。
5.通过键盘上的转义(esc)按钮进入U-Boot模式,您可以看到选项Hit ESC to stop autoboot,如屏幕截图所示。在连接到控制台端口时,无线接入点重新启动时会显示此消息。
U-Boot启动屏幕
在U-Boot模式下使用printenv命令列出接入点的各种U-Boot环境详细信息。
U引导打印机
此输出表明引导分区是part1。此引导分区可以在U-Boot模式下修改。
修改U-Boot引导分区
- 使用setenve BOOT part <1-2> 命令调整当前引导分区。
- 使用命令saveenv保存分区调整。
- 使用printenv命令验证当前引导分区。
u-boot>> setenv BOOT part 2
u-boot>> saveenv
Saving Environment to SPI Flash...
SF: Detected N25Q32A with page size 64 KiB, total 4 MiB
Erasing SPI flash....Writing to SPI flash.....done
u-boot>> printenv
BOOT=part 2
4.使用boot命令使用新配置的引导分区启动AP。
u-boot>> boot
Creating 1 MTD partitions on "nand0":
0x000000200000-0x000010000000 : "mtd=2"
UBI: attaching mtd1 to ubi0
ubifsmount - mount UBIFS volume
Usage:
ubifsmount
- mount 'volume-name' volume
Unable to ubi mount UBIFS partition part 2
Trying alternate partition part2
UBIFS: mounted UBI device 0, volume 0, name "part2"
5.接入点从选定的引导分区引导。
COS外壳
AP文件系统检查
注意:建议在升级之前重新加载AP。这允许在升级之前刷新所有缓存的文件系统,并刷新临时文件。
从AP上的CLI进入Privilegedmode并运行这些命令以验证当前AP映像和tmp目录大小。
show image integrity命令
此输出指示AP上的当前版本。
Primary分区版本指示当前AP引导版本。
Backup分区版本表示AP备份版本。
AP-CW9162#show image integrity
/part1(primary) 17.15.3.28
part.bin : Good
ramfs_data_cisco.squashfs : Good
iox.tar.gz : Good
/part2(Backup) 17.9.6.40
part.bin : Good
ramfs_data_cisco.squashfs : Good
iox.tar.gz : Good
您可以使用粗体命令在当前AP引导版本之间切换。AP在下一次重新加载后使用所选分区启动:
配置引导路径1(使用第1部分版本引导AP)
或
配置引导路径2(使用第2部分版本引导AP)
show filesystems命令
输出表示AP的文件系统结构。
注意:Mounted on列中的/tmp行显示用于AP升级的AP映像存储的文件系统条目。
AP-CW9162#show filesystems
Filesystem Size Used Available Use% Mounted on
.....
none 114.4M 4.7M 109.7M 4% /tmp
.....
AP /tmp文件系统必须具有100M或更大的大小。/tmp文件系统用于存储AP映像升级。
注意:如果/tmp文件系统条目不是100M或更大值,则可能有对于分区而言过大的AP映像问题。您需要通过任何扩展分区的AP映像下载方法将AP升级到版本17.6.6。
AP升级路径
Cisco AP需要参考当前版本和目标版本的特定升级路径。本指南使用Cisco IOS XE版本17.15.3。
- 浏览发行说明文档和所选升级版本的Cisco IOS XE升级路径。
版本说明17.15.X
2. “升级前”部分提供有关升级版本的关键详细信息。建议复查此信息。
3. Cisco IOS XE Cupertino 17.15.X的升级路径表包含您可以直接从哪些版本升级的详细信息。
升级到17.15.X的路径
3. Cisco Wireless Solutions Software Compatibility Matrix显示哪些无线接入点型号与您选择的版本兼容。
注意:Access Point Release列对应于AP版本代号。此接入点版本通过Manual AP Image Download方法使用,必须说明。
无线兼容性矩阵17.9.6 — 表Heading.png
无线兼容性列表17.15.3
4.使用软件下载网页获取升级包,然后继续使用AP映像下载方法。
AP映像下载方法
使用9800 WLC升级AP。此过程涉及在9800机箱上下载Cisco IOS XE升级并启动映像下载到加入的接入点。
升级AP映像的方法有两种:AP映像预下载和标准WLC升级。
- AP映像预下载允许在重新加载AP之前预加载AP映像软件。
- 标准WLC升级在WLC上完成升级,重新加载WLC,然后AP在AP加入过程中下载新版本。
AP 映像预下载
通过GUI预下载AP映像
- 从Cisco软件下载站点下载首选的Cisco IOS XE映像版本。
- 通过Web GUI Administration > Software Management > Software Upgrade > Source File Path > Select File > Select the 9800 Upgrade File to be uploaded to the controller将Cisco IOS XE映像上传到WLC。
软件管理GUI
3.检查AP映像预下载。
4.单击Download & Install。
预下载WLC升级 — 安装映像
5.根据AP映像预下载方法升级AP。
通过CLI预下载AP映像
- 将控制器映像添加并扩展到WLC。
install add file bootflash:image.bin
2.将映像下载到所有AP或连接到控制器的特定AP。
ap image predownload
或
ap name image predownload
3.验证所有AP或特定AP的AP预下载状态。
show ap image
或
show ap name image
4.交换所有已完成预下载的AP、特定AP或AP的映像。
ap image swap
或
ap name image swap
或
ap image swap completed
5.激活新安装的映像。这会导致WLC重新加载并以新版本开始。
6.一旦WLC在线且可访问,请提交映像。
标准WLC和AP升级
通过GUI升级标准WLC和AP
- 从Cisco软件下载站点下载首选的Cisco IOS XE映像版本。
- 通过Web GUI Administration > Software Management > Software Upgrade > Source File Path > Select File > Select the 9800 Upgrade File to be uploaded to the controller将Cisco IOS XE映像上传到WLC。
软件管理GUI
3.选择上传源文件后,请选择最符合您需求的选项:标准WLC升级或AP映像预下载。
4.单击Download and Install。
5.进度条达到100%,并且安装映像/程序包状态已达到。
标准WLC升级 — 安装映像
6.在WLC执行最终检查后,单击保存配置并激活。这会导致WLC重新加载并以新版本开始。
7.通过GUI访问WLC后,请提交升级版本。
提交升级
通过CLI升级标准WLC和AP
1.将映像上传到控制器。
copy tftp|ftp|sftp:/// bootflash:
2.在控制器上安装映像。
install add file bootflash:
3.激活新映像。这会导致WLC重新加载并以新版本开始。
4.一旦WLC在线且可访问,请提交映像。
手动AP映像下载
在计算机或服务器上使用您选择的文件服务器应用程序。此文件服务器是向接入点提供首选升级文件的服务器。
- 从Cisco软件下载站点下载首选的AP映像版本。
- 将AP软件文件保存在文件服务器目录中。
- 使用archive download-sw命令从AP的CLI启动文件升级。
注意:archive download-sw命令可用的传输方法限于TFTP和SFTP
#archive download-sw /reload ://[your TFTP server's IP address]/[image filename.tar]
4. AP按指示从文件服务器下载.tar升级文件。这需要AP与文件服务器之间的传输速率相关的时间。
5.完成文件传输后,AP会自动重新加载并启动新下载的AP映像。
注意:如果AP不接受archive download-sw命令,请输入命令debug capwap console cli以启用archive download-sw命令
验证
完成AP升级过程后,使用命令验证AP版本、映像完整性和引导分区。
1.验证AP版本。
2.验证映像完整性。
3.检验引导分区。
相关信息